Sadrist MP expects many MPs not to attend exceptional parliament session

Baghdad (IraqiNews.com) MP, Ali al-Timimi, of al-Ahrar bloc within the Sadr Trend expected many MPs not to attend the exceptional parliament session called for by the parliament Speaker, Osama al-Nijaifi, to discuss the dangerous security situation in Iraq.

Speaking to Iraqi News (IraqiNews.com), he said “The General Commander of the Armed Forces, Nouri al-Maliki, did not attend the parliament sessions to discuss the security situation and had many justifications to avoid showing up in the sessions.”

“There are many bombings to the Sunni and Shiite areas where there is a plan to create a civil war in Iraq,” he added, noting that “I do not think that the Sunni are the enemies of the Shiite but there are foreign sides that attempt to create the sedition among the Iraqis where the parliament must has a strict stance.”

“Many of the MPs will not attend the parliament sessions due to their travel abroad,” he added, calling “The MPs of the State of Law Coalition to attend the session to stop shedding the Iraqi blood.”
